**Core Concept**
Obesity hypoventilation syndrome (OHS) is a condition characterized by the combination of obesity and chronic hypoventilation, leading to hypercapnia and hypoxemia. The pathophysiology of OHS involves impaired lung function, reduced chest wall compliance, and increased airway resistance due to excess body fat.
